#include void main(){int a,b,x,y,temp;x = 34; y = 12;if(x
main() { int p,r,n,m,temp; printf("Please enter 2 numbers n,m:"); scanf("%d,%d",。
求最大公约数的简单方法就是,看看这几个数有没有共同的约数,怎么来确定呢? 首先我们要知道能被235整除数的特征,还就是有这个数不具备有235整除数的特征,有。
在visual C++ 6.0上,用C语言编写求最大公因数和最小公倍数的程序。 1打开visual C++ 6.0-文件-新建-文件-C++ Source File。 2输入预处理命令和主函数:#in。
scanf("%d%d",&m,&n); if(m>n) { temp=n; n=m; m=temp; } for(i=m;i>=1;i--) { if。
在C语言中,可以使用辗转相除法(又称欧几里得算法)来求解三个数的最大公约数。 辗转相除法的基本思路是:用较大的数除以较小的数,再用除数除以余数,如此反复。
int m,n,r,a,b;b=m*n;while(n!=0){r=m%n;m=n;n=r;}a=m;b=b/a;a是最大公约数b是最小公倍数,程序输入输出自己写.最大公约数用的是欧几里德算法,最小.。
辗转相除法最大的用途就是用来求两个数的最大公约数. 用(a,b)来表示a和b的最大公约数. 有定理: 已知a,b,c为正整数,若a除以b余c,则(a,b)=(b,c).例:。
#includeint main(){ int a,b,r,result; printf("please input 2 integers:\n"); scanf("%d。
#include main(){int m,n,r;printf("请输入两个数字:");scanf("%d%d",&m,&n);while(r。
猜猜你还想问: | ||
---|---|---|
辗转相除法 | 更相减损法 | C语言求最大公约数公式 |
C语言求最大公约数 | 返回首页 |
回顶部 |